dcb6db0e8600f0ee26c42578cc348128225420b6955f1571d4aec1bba5a31214

1316374 (455857 blocks ago)

⏴ Block 1316373 (d110ceb9...667) | Block 1316375 ⏵ | Latest block ⏭

Metadata

5/7/23, 11:10 PM UTC (633d 3:14:41 ago) 19.3 113B (0B block + 113B txs) Pulse 💓 16.5

Transactions (0)

Show raw details